Linux内核是计算机系统的重要组成部分,它在硬件与应用程序之间扮演着桥梁的角色。对于开发者、系统管理员以及任何想要深入了解操作系统工作原理的技术爱好者,熟悉Linux内核的工作机制和内核的重要性显得尤为重要。与其他操作系统相比,Linux因其开放性和可定制性,成为了许多企业和开发者青睐的选择。

近几年来,市场对Linux内核的关注程度不断上升。这种趋势与日益增加的云计算、虚拟化以及物联网(IoT)设备的普及密不可分。许多企业希望通过使用Linux来提高系统的可扩展性和灵活性,从而降低运营成本,并维持较高的安全性。众多知名公司纷纷选择Linux作为其服务器和开发环境的主要操作系统,针对这一需求,Linux内核的开发者们也不断进行优化和迭代,推出了更高效的版本。
在DIY组装和性能优化方面,Linux内核同样发挥着重要作用。许多技术爱好者和开发者会通过定制内核来满足特定的性能需求。例如,减少不必要的功能模块可以显著提升系统响应速度,进而改善用户体验。而且,Linux内核的模块化设计使得用户可以轻松选择和添加所需的模块,实现个性化配置。对于那些关注游戏性能或高负载应用的用户而言,合理定制内核将会显著提升其应用程序的运行效率。
关于安全性,Linux内核的设计原则也为其提供了良好的防护能力。通过主动的安全机制、权限管理和访问控制,Linux系统能有效防止恶意软件和未授权访问。随着信息安全威胁的日益严峻,选择基于Linux的操作系统不仅是性能的选择,更是安全的考虑。
而言,Linux内核不仅在技术领域展示了其深远的影响力,也在市场趋势中占据了重要的地位。掌握Linux内核的知识和技能,对个人职业发展乃至企业的发展都大有裨益。
常见问题解答 FAQ
1. Linux内核的主要功能是什么?
Linux内核负责管理系统硬件资源、提供系统服务、处理系统调用和保证进程间的协调,它是操作系统的核心。
2. 定制Linux内核需要哪些技能?
需要掌握编译工具、基本的编程知识(尤其是C语言),以及对Linux系统架构的理解。
3. 如何优化Linux内核性能?
可以通过禁用不必要的内核模块、调整调度策略、优化内存管理等方法来提升性能。
4. 哪些企业在使用Linux内核?
大量企业如Google、Amazon和IBM都使用Linux内核作为其服务器操作系统坚持其云计算和大数据处理能力。
5. Linux内核的安全性如何?
Linux内核通过权限管理、访问控制和日志记录等机制提供了强大的安全性,能够有效抵御多种安全威胁。
